Purpose of this
website
The primary aim of this website is to promote the Club
within Cornwall.
It also provides our members, and all
Austin Seven enthusiasts, particularly newcomers, with a library of 'Technical
Articles' and
'Quick Tips',
drawn from articles previously published in the Club magazine 'Seven Focus'; a 'Guide to Parts and Services'
(see below)
listing sources for spares, specialist
services and other related matters.
'Other Articles' related to our
enjoyment of Austin Sevens are also published.
The website is
supplementary to, and complements, 'Seven Focus', and does not replace
our monthly magazine.
